Chromatin introduced the new hybrids at a grain sorghum workshop it hosted in Kampala, Uganda. David Kisa, CEO of Kapchorwa Commercial Farmers Association (KACOFA), who operates a 2,400 acre farm in Uganda said that he had trialed Chromatin’s sorghum hybrids on the farm and produced 2.45MT per acre.
